基于数控加工仿真的CNC控制软件及漫游模块的研究与开发

基于数控加工仿真的CNC控制软件及漫游模块的研究与开发

ID:36455712

大小:2.84 MB

页数:73页

时间:2019-05-10

基于数控加工仿真的CNC控制软件及漫游模块的研究与开发_第1页
基于数控加工仿真的CNC控制软件及漫游模块的研究与开发_第2页
基于数控加工仿真的CNC控制软件及漫游模块的研究与开发_第3页
基于数控加工仿真的CNC控制软件及漫游模块的研究与开发_第4页
基于数控加工仿真的CNC控制软件及漫游模块的研究与开发_第5页
资源描述:

《基于数控加工仿真的CNC控制软件及漫游模块的研究与开发》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、西北工业大学硕士学位论文摘要利用计算机图形技术对已编制的数控程序进行加工过程模拟演示,不但可以检验数控程序的正确性和合理性,而且大大降低了以往采用工艺试切方法所带来的高消耗和高成本。因此开发功能完备、实用性强的数控加工过程模拟仿真系统成为当前制造业急需解决的一个问题本文以数控技术实验室的SAJ012000P五坐标加工中心为仿真对象,针对其开发一套数控仿真软件,本人承担了整个仿真系统的CNC控制软件的开发工作,针对CNC系统软件的人机交互界面的建立、Nc代码的编译、编译指令的数据处理、插补、进程间数据链的传输加载、机床仿真运动按照NC指令

2、的适时控制等功能子模块进行了开发研究。并且实现了虚拟加工环境的漫游功能。初步仿真了数控机床的基本功能。本仿真系统以Windows2000为开发平台,以C/c++/vc++语言和OpenGL开放图形库为软件开发工具。关键词:数控仿真代码编译数据链路适时控制虚拟漫游Ill薅北工业大学磺士学{立论文AbstractSimulationtechniqueofNCmachiningisadopted.ItcannotonlyexaminecorrectnessandrationalityofNCprocedure,butalsoreducehig

3、herwasteandcost.ItisindiresolvedneedofopeningupNCmachiningsimulatingsysteminmanufacturingthattherearematurityfunctionandbetterrealtime.Aimingatthesimulatingsystemstudyof5-axisnumericalcontrolmillingofSA3012000P,thepaperintroducesthefunctionmodulesofsimulationsystemofNCma

4、chining.,includinginterfacemodule、dataprocessing、datachainmodule、timelycontrollingandromingmodule,andbythiswayweaccomplishedthebasicfunctionofnumericalcontrolmachining.ThissimulationsystemisusingWindowssystemasdevelopmentplatformte/C十+Ⅳe+十andOpenGLlanguageassoftwaredevel

5、opmenttool。Keyword:SimulationNC‘codetranslatedatachaintimelycontrolroaming西北工业大学硕士学位论文§1.1数控加工仿真概述第一章绪论数控加工仿真是虚拟制造的基层关键技术,也是数控技术、仿真技术与虚拟现实技术等先进技术的交叉应用学科之一。国外在数控加工仿真方面做了许多工作,如美国Maryland大学开发了用于培训数控操作人员的虚拟数控仿真器。韩国Turbo—TEK公司开发出面向培训的虚拟数控车削及铣削加工环境,能够实现数控加工的几何仿真并配有声音信息。日本SONY公

6、司研制的FREDAM系统可以对球头铣刀加工自由曲面进行三维仿真,并进行干涉、碰撞等检查。数控加工仿真过程就是借助计算机,利用系统模型对实际加工系统进行实验研究的过程。其过程可通过图1.1所示的要素间的三个基本活动来描述。图l-1要素间的三个基本活动建模活动是通过对实际系统的观测或检测,在忽略次要因素及不可检测变量的基础上,用物理或数学的方法进行描述,从而获得实际系统的简化近似模型。这里的模型同实际系统的功能与参数之间应具有相似性和对应性。仿真模型是对系统的数学模型(简化模型)进行一定的算法处理,使其成为合适的形式(如将数值积分变为迭代运

7、算模型)之后,能被计算机接受的“可计算模型”。仿真模型对实际系统来讲是一个二次简化的模型。仿真实验是指将系统的仿真模型在计算机上运行的过程。数控加工仿真是通过实验来研究实际系统的一种技术。从试切环境的模型特点来看.目前NC切削过程仿真分几何仿真和力学仿真两个方面。几何仿真不考虑切削参数、切削力及其它物理因素的影响,只仿真刀具和工件几何体的运动,以验证此程序的正确性。它可以减少或消除因程序错误而导致的机床损伤、夹具破坏、刀具折断、零件报废等问题,同时可以减少从产品设计到制造的时间,降低生产成本。切削过程的力学仿真属于物理仿真范畴,它两北工

8、业大学颂士学位论文通过仿真切削过程的动态力学特性来预测刀具破损、刀具振动,从而达到控制切削参数,优化切削过程的目的。数控加工过程模拟仿真主要有两种方法:一种是对刀位文件进行的模拟仿真,另一种是对数控程序代码

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。